/*	red: #B70000 
	blue: #003366
*/

td,body {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-height: 14px;
	color: #003366;
}
body {
	margin-left: 0px;
	margin-right: 0px;
}
h1 {
	line-height:25px;
}

.page{width:980px; text-align:left;	margin-left:auto; margin-right:auto; background-color:#FFFFFF; }
#colcontent .subcolumn{padding:0px 10px; margin-bottom:10px;}
#leftcol .subcolumn{padding:0px 10px;}
#rightcol .subcolumn{padding:0px 10px;}

#leftcol{width:195px; float:left;}
#rightcol{width:195px; float:right;}
#colcontent{width:580px; float:left; background-color:#FFFFFF;}

#colcontent td{}
#colcontent li{margin-left:0px;}
#colcontent ul{margin-bottom:15px; margin-left:20px;}
#colcontent ol{margin:15px; margin-left:20px;}

#colcontent .menu li {list-style:none; font-size:12px; padding-bottom:5px;}

.clear{clear:both;}

.vmenu {width:175px;}
.vmenu a{font-weight:bold; color: #B70000; text-decoration:none;}
.vmenu a:hover{color: #003366;}
.vmenu a:visited{}
.vmenu .menuhead, .vmenutop{color:#FFFFFF; background-color:#FFFFFF; text-align:center; padding: 7px; font-size:10px; font-weight:bold; background-image:url(gfx/vmenu-top.gif); background-position:top left; background-repeat:no-repeat;}
.vmenumid {background-image:url(gfx/vmenu-mid.gif); background-repeat:repeat-y; padding:0 8px; text-align:left;}
.vmenumid .links {line-height:18px;}
.vmenubot{height:20px; background-image:url(gfx/vmenu-bot.gif); background-repeat:no-repeat;}
.vmenutextinput{width:152px;}

.detailsbox {background-color:#FFFFFF; padding:10px; margin-bottom:10px; font-size:12px; line-height:16px;}
.detailsbox .carpicbox{background-color:#FFFFFF; float:left; padding:0px;}
.detailsbox .floatbox{background-color:#FFFFFF; padding:10px; float:left;}
.detailsbox .price{color:#B70000; font-weight:bold;}
.detailsbox .id{float:right;}

.single_deal{height:200px; margin-bottom:10px; background-image: url(gfx/bigdealbox.gif); background-repeat: no-repeat; background-position: center top;}/*margin-left:10px;*/
.single_deal .innertop{padding:5px 20px; height:40px; width:90%; display:block;}
.single_deal .innerleft{padding:10px; width:340px; float:left;}/*border: 1px solid #bec0c4; */
.single_deal .innerright{width:140px; float:left;}
.single_deal .carpic{width:33%; padding:10px; float:left; text-align:center;}
.single_deal .textarea{color:#06719e; width:60%;float:left;}
.single_deal .id{color:#054677; float:right; font-size:11px; text-align:right; padding:125px 2px 2px 2px; margin-right:5px;}
.single_deal .more{color:#06719e; width:150px; text-align:center; padding:3px 0px 6px 0px; display:block; background-image: url(gfx/more.gif); background-repeat: no-repeat; background-position: center center;}
.single_deal .inner{}
.single_deal .buttons{}
.single_deal .make{color:#054677;}
.single_deal .model{color:#CC0000;}
.single_deal .type{}
.single_deal .price{font-size:18px; color:#054677; font-weight:bold;}
/*.single_deal .callme{display:block; text-align:right; padding:6px 7px 6px 8px; color:#FFFFFF; background-color:#828282; border-bottom:1px solid #FFFFFF; font-weight:bold;}
.single_deal .quoteme{display:block; text-align:right; padding:6px 7px 6px 8px; color:#FFFFFF; background-color:#090744; border-bottom:1px solid #FFFFFF; font-weight:bold;}*/
/*.single_deal .more{font-size:16px; display:block; text-align:right; height:25px; width:160px; padding-top:5px; background-image: url(gfx/more-roll.gif); background-repeat: no-repeat; background-position: right center; padding-right:20px; color:#FFFFFF;}*/

.dealbox{padding-top:7px; float:left; width:33%; background-image: url(gfx/dealbox.gif); background-repeat: no-repeat; background-position: center top; height:260px;}/*border-right:1px solid #CCCCCC; border-left:1px solid #CCCCCC;*/
.dealbox .inner{margin-right:10px; margin-left:10px;}/*border: 1px solid #BBBBBB;*/
.dealbox .carbox{text-align:center; height:80px;}
.dealbox .descbox{height:65px; text-align:center; font-size:11px; font-weight:bold; padding:5px 5px 5px 5px; display:block; color:#003366;}/*background-image:url(gfx/vmenu-head.gif); background-position:center left; background-repeat:no-repeat;*/
.dealbox .type{color:#B70000; font-size:11px; font-weight:bold;}
.dealbox .pricebox{text-align:center; padding:2px 5px 2px 5px; font-size:9px; color:#003366;}
.dealbox .price{color:#B70000; font-weight:bold; text-align:right;}
.dealbox .dealboxfoot{}
.dealbox .more{color:#B70000; text-align:center; padding:3px 10px 6px 10px; background-image: url(gfx/more.gif); background-repeat: no-repeat; background-position: center center; display:block;text-decoration:none}/**/
.dealbox .more:hover{text-decoration:underline;}
.dealbox .id{color:#003366; font-size:9px; margin-right:5px; text-align:center; padding:2px 5px 2px 5px; float:right;}

.texttable {margin-bottom:10px;}
.texttable td{font-size:11px; padding:2px 0 2px 2px; text-align:center; line-height:18px;}/*border-bottom:1px solid #AAAAAA;*/
.texttable .car{text-align:center; background-color:#FFFFFF;}/* border:1px solid #AAAAAA;*/
.texttable .cartext{text-align:left; font-size:14px; background-color:#06719e; color:#FFFFFF; padding:10px; font-family: Arial, sans-serif; font-weight:bold; border:1px solid #AAAAAA;
background-image: url(gfx/boxbg.gif); background-repeat: repeat-x; background-position: bottom center;
}
.texttable .left{text-align:left;}
.texttable .right{text-align:right;}
.texttable .head td{font-size:10px; background-color:#06719e; padding:5px; color:#003366;
background-image: url(gfx/boxbg.gif); background-repeat: repeat-x; background-position: center center;
}
.texttable .details td{font-size:10px; background-color:#FFFFFF; padding:3px; color:#003366; border:1px solid #DDDDDD;}
.texttable .foot td{font-size:18px; background-color:#FFFFFF; padding:0px; color:#CCCCCC;}
.texttable .more{padding:1px 15px 1px 5px; color:#B70000; text-align:center; display:block; text-decoration:none; background-image: url(gfx/more2.gif); background-repeat: no-repeat; background-position: right center;}/**/
.texttable .more:hover{text-decoration:underline;}
.texttable .price{font-size:16px; font-weight:bold; color:#B70000;}
/*.texttable .callme{text-align:right; padding:3px; color:#FFFFFF; background-color:#000000; font-weight:bold;}
.texttable .quoteme{text-align:right; padding:3px; color:#FFFFFF; background-color:#000000; font-weight:bold;}
.texttable a{background-color: #828282; color:#FFFFFF;}
.texttable .more {text-align:right; padding:2px 7px 2px 8px; color:#FFFFFF; background-color:#6697ac; float:right; border-left:2px solid #FFFFFF;}
.texttable a:hover{background-color: #069bda; color:#FFFFFF;}*/

.disclaimer{font-size:9px; text-align:center;}

.wmaxbutton{width: 100%;}
.paddedtable{padding:5px;}
.paddetdable td{padding:5px 10px; font-size:10px;}
.clearpadded{ padding:10px; clear:both;}
.hline {border-top: 1px solid #CCCCCC; clear:both;}
.monofont{font-family:Courier New, monospace; font-size:16px;}
.bigger{color:#000000; font-size: 120%; font-weight: bold;}
.minitext{font-size: 11px;}
.minitext a{font-size: 11px;}
.alert{color: #CC0000;}
.bordertable{border:1px solid #969696; padding:3px;}
.clear{clear:both;}
.aligncenter{text-align: center;}
.floatright{float: right;}
.floatleft{float: left;}
.floatleftpad{float: left; padding:10px;}
.wmax{width: 100%;}
.w40{width: 40px;}
.w80{width: 80px;}
.w120{width: 120px;}
.w200{width: 200px;}
.w204{width: 204px;}
.w300{width: 300px;}
.w304{width: 304px;}
.cen{text-align:center;}
.h60{height: 60px;}
.h70{height: 70px;}
.h80{height: 80px;}

.jumptoselect{}

.iframe{overflow:auto; height:1250px; border:0;}

.visval{background-color:#0667f6; color:#FFFFFF; padding:0px 5px; font-weight:bold; font-size:15px;}
